Gambling Legalization

Online gambling in Toronto needs to follow legal provisions to ensure that there is an appropriate environment for the players. Players have to use only the legal and professional platforms which are approved by Ontario’s Lottery and Gaming Corporation. The gambling legislation of the province remains strict and to provide protection to the people of the country, every person engaging in gambling activities must be 19 years old or older even though; the lotteries and bingo are available under the legal age of 18. Such regulation applies to both residents and visitors within the region and requires users to turn on their device geolocation to confirm legal use within Ontario. Essential elements of Toronto's casino regulations

Toronto’s digital gambling laws demonstrate the cultural shift in the city and an adherence to the larger, Western laws with some distinct factors. Other requirements include; the legal age of participating in online casino games or sports betting is 19 years, unlike most other places where it is 18 or 21 years. Still, the lottery bets, or online bingo, to play for such purposes, one has to be at least 18 years old. They serve the purpose of fair play by making it a condition before a player can participate in any casino game that they must first prove through their mobile devices that they are physically located within Ontario and they are citizens of Canada residing in the province of Ontario.
